package com.facebook.ktfmt.format
import java.util.regex.Pattern
import java.util.regex.Pattern.MULTILINE
object WhitespaceTombstones {
/** See [replaceTrailingWhitespaceWithTombstone]. */
const val SPACE_TOMBSTONE = '\u0003'
fun String.indexOfWhitespaceTombstone() = this.indexOf(SPACE_TOMBSTONE)
/**
* Google-java-format removes trailing spaces when it emits formatted code, which is a problem for
* multiline string literals. We trick it by replacing the last trailing space in such cases with
* a tombstone, a character that's unlikely to be used in a regular program. After formatting, we
* replace it back to a space.
*/
fun replaceTrailingWhitespaceWithTombstone(s: String): String {
return Pattern.compile(" ($)", MULTILINE).matcher(s).replaceAll("$SPACE_TOMBSTONE$1")
}
/** See [replaceTrailingWhitespaceWithTombstone]. */
fun replaceTombstoneWithTrailingWhitespace(s: String): String {
return s.replace(SPACE_TOMBSTONE, ' ')
}
}
